DRAUPADI'S MARRIAGE

Just then Sage Vyasa came there and solved their difficulty.

He said, "In her former birth, Draupadi asked God five times for a good husband, and God said 'Yes' five times.

She must have five husbands. So, she must marry all the five Pandava Princes." Draupadi then married the five Pandava Princes.
